    1991 and 1992 Upperdeck are not worth barley anything. They overprinted so many cards in the 80's and early 90's they have no real value. There are a few rare inserts and autographs from the early 90's that have value. When the 90's rare insert cards came the 80's cards lost most of their value. Then game used junk came in the late 90's and they over printed them so they lost their value pretty quick.

    If you have a Upperdeck Jeter Rookie you might want to check ebay for what they are going for now.

    The only card worth anything from 1982 Topps is the Cal Ripken Jr RC if it is in good condition.
